Conquering the Outdoors with Electric Precision

The mountain electric bike (e-MTB) blends raw mechanical strength with modern electric technology.
Designed for steep climbs and rugged terrain, these bikes feature high-torque mid-drive motors, reinforced frames, and advanced suspension systems that allow riders to explore trails that traditional bikes can’t reach.
For OEM manufacturers, the e-MTB segment represents a rapidly growing category with strong demand across adventure, tourism, and premium mobility markets.


Core Engineering Behind Mountain E-Bikes

Building an e-MTB requires careful balance between power delivery, weight distribution, and structural endurance.
Key technical features include:

  • Mid-drive motor systems (500–1000W) with torque output up to 120 Nm

  • High-capacity lithium battery (48V 15–20Ah) for 80–120 km range

  • Full suspension geometry (front 150mm / rear 120mm travel)

  • Hydraulic disc brakes (180–203mm) for reliable downhill control

  • Aluminum or carbon alloy frame designed for shock resistance

  • Intelligent torque sensors that adjust assist levels based on terrain

These elements combine to create maximum traction and efficiency, even on unstable ground or long-distance mountain routes.


Comparison: Mountain vs City E-Bike

Feature City E-Bike Mountain E-Bike
Motor Type 250–350W rear hub 500–1000W mid-drive
Torque Output 40–60 Nm 80–120 Nm
Frame Design Urban geometry Reinforced off-road structure
Suspension Basic front fork Dual full suspension
Tire Type Smooth road tires Knobby off-road tires
Ideal Terrain Asphalt, mild slopes Trails, hills, gravel, and rock

The difference lies in power delivery and durability — mountain models are built for unpredictable terrain and intense endurance rides.

What Buyers Should Check Before Ordering

Common Issue Why It Matters Recommendation
Low torque motor Poor uphill performance Choose ≥80 Nm torque
Weak frame joints Risk under heavy impact Request FEA stress tests
Overheating controller Power loss on climbs Ensure heat-dissipating housing
Poor waterproofing Fails in mud or rain Verify IP65–IP67 compliance
Unstable suspension setup Reduces control Use preload-adjustable forks
Battery imbalance Shorter lifespan Require smart BMS integration

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Are mountain e-bikes heavier than standard ones?
Yes, typically 22–28 kg, depending on frame material and battery capacity, due to reinforced components.

Q2: What’s the ideal torque for mountain use?
Between 80–120 Nm, depending on terrain steepness and load.
